python编程什么工具好

fiy 其他 37

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    Python编程有许多辅助工具可供选择,以下是几个我认为非常好用的工具:

    1. PyCharm:是一款功能强大的Python集成开发环境(IDE),提供了丰富的代码编辑、调试和自动补全功能。它支持多种操作系统,并且具有友好的用户界面,适合开发小型到大型的Python项目。

    2. Visual Studio Code:是一款轻量级的代码编辑器,拥有强大的扩展性和自定义能力。它支持Python的语法高亮、智能提示和调试功能,并且可以通过安装插件来增加更多的功能,如代码格式化、代码片段等。

    3. Jupyter Notebook:是一种交互式的开发环境,可以将代码、文本和图像整合在一个笔记本中。它特别适合进行数据分析和机器学习任务,可以展示和演示代码运行的过程,并生成可视化的结果。

    4. Anaconda:是一种Python编程环境的集成发行版,包含了大量常用的科学计算库和工具。它提供了一个方便的环境管理系统,可以轻松地创建和管理不同版本的Python环境和库。

    5. Sublime Text:是一款快速、轻量级的代码编辑器,拥有简洁的界面和强大的扩展性。它支持Python的语法高亮、自动补全和代码片段,可以通过插件增加更多的功能和定制化选项。

    除了以上提到的工具,还有许多其他的Python编程工具,如Atom、Spyder、IDLE等,选择合适的工具主要取决于个人的需求和偏好。无论选择哪种工具,重要的是熟悉它的功能和使用方法,并能够充分利用它来提高编程效率和代码质量。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    选择适合自己的Python编程工具很重要,下面是一些常用的Python编程工具:

    1. PyCharm:PyCharm是一款功能强大的Python集成开发环境(IDE),提供了丰富的功能和工具,可以帮助开发者提高编码效率并更好地组织和管理项目。

    2. Visual Studio Code(VS Code):VS Code是一个轻量级的开源文本编辑器,具有强大的扩展性和定制性,可以通过安装插件来扩展其功能,支持Python开发。

    3. Jupyter Notebook:Jupyter Notebook是一个基于Web的交互式计算环境,可以将代码、文本、图像和其他富媒体内容组合在一起,并以笔记本的形式展示。

    4. Sublime Text:Sublime Text是一款轻量级的文本编辑器,具有快速、简洁、稳定等特点,配合插件可以实现Python代码的高效编辑和调试。

    5. Anaconda:Anaconda是一个集成的开发环境,包含了Python解释器、常用的第三方库和工具,以及一个可视化的工具来管理和管理Python包。它方便了Python的安装和管理,特别是在科学计算和数据分析方面。

    除了上述列举的工具,还有许多其他的Python编程工具,如Spyder、Atom、Eclipse等,选择适合自己的工具主要取决于个人需求、编码习惯以及工作环境。最重要的是找到一款使自己感到舒适和高效的工具。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在Python编程中,有许多工具可以辅助开发人员提高工作效率和代码质量。下面是一些常用的Python开发工具:

    1. Python解释器:Python解释器是必不可少的工具,它可以执行并解释Python代码。有多种Python解释器可供选择,如CPython、Jython、IronPython等。CPython是官方的Python解释器,也是最常用的解释器。

    2. 集成开发环境(IDE):IDE是一种集成了代码编辑器、调试器和其他开发工具的软件。它们提供了丰富的功能,如自动完成代码、代码调试、版本控制等。常用的Python IDE有PyCharm、Visual Studio Code、Jupyter Notebook等。

    3. 文本编辑器:对于小型项目或轻量级的开发任务,使用文本编辑器是一种轻便和简单的选择。一些常用的Python文本编辑器包括Sublime Text、Atom、Notepad++等。

    4. 调试器:调试器是用于在开发过程中查找和修复代码错误的工具。Python的标准库提供了pdb模块,它是一个交互式的调试器。除了pdb,还有一些其他的Python调试器可供选择,如PyCharm内置的调试器、ipdb等。

    5. 测试框架:测试框架可以帮助开发人员编写和运行自动化测试用例,以确保代码的质量和正确性。Python中常用的测试框架有unittest、pytest、nose等。

    6. 包管理工具:包管理工具可以帮助开发人员轻松地安装、更新和卸载Python库。Python官方推荐的包管理工具是pip。其他常用的包管理工具还包括conda、pipenv等。

    7. 虚拟环境:虚拟环境可以隔离不同项目的依赖关系,使得每个项目都可以使用独立的Python环境和库版本。常用的虚拟环境工具包括virtualenv、venv、conda等。

    8. 版本控制工具:版本控制工具可以帮助开发人员追踪代码的变更、协作开发和管理代码库。Git是最流行的版本控制工具之一,也是Python社区广泛采用的版本控制工具。

    总之,选择适合自己的Python开发工具需要根据个人的偏好、项目需求和开发环境等多个因素来考虑。通过合理使用这些工具,可以提高Python编程效率和代码质量。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部